What is the difference between an Assemblies of God congregation and an independent Baptist Church? Again we are talking about doctrine. One believes the baptism of the Holy Spirit is some6thing every believer must seek and that its manifestations are tongues and other spiritual gifts; the other believes the baptism of the Holy Spirit occurred at Pentecost and that every believer has the Holy Spirit and has no need to seek a Spirit baptism. One believes the sign gifts are operative today; the others believe the sign gifts were given to the apostles and ceased with their passing.
